Leadership Review Briefing — Quarterly Cash-Flow Forecast

For the Tarnwell sales leads: Q2 inflows tracked 4% above plan, led by the Brisden accounts. Outflows rose with the expanded field team, leaving net cash slightly ahead of forecast. Collections discipline remains the priority; overdue balances must fall before quarter close. The forecast feeds directly into the strategy outlined immediately below.

internal memo for hahip-tawip: Wenmirox Freight is in early talks to buy Zorixek Partners for about $366.8 million. The Istir launch date is October 9, and nothing goes to the press before then. Legal wants the Juloxix Partners term sheet countersigned before January 11.

# Flaglight Rollouts — Approvals

Quick version for on-call: any rollout touching more than 5% of traffic needs an approval in Flaglight before the ramp continues. Kill switches don't need approval — just flip them and note it in the incident channel. Scheduled ramps pause automatically if error budget burns hot. If you're stuck at 2 a.m. with a pending approval, there's one person authorized to override, and that's the approver below.

account owner for tagep-bafof: Norael Gilax Juleth

Subject: Portionly 2.3 ready for the sync

Hi all — quick note before Thursday's eng sync: the recipe-scaling calculator finally handles fractional yields without rounding eggs into oblivion. Metric/imperial conversion got a rewrite too, and Dagny's unit tests now cover the weird "scale by 1.5 then halve" path that bit us last month. Release candidate is up on the staging kitchen; please poke at it before we cut. The candidate's trace token is right below for reference.

pipeline stamp: htk31_3c6b63a1fd55b8745625d3b6ce9c5fc